The Aerospace Corporation is hiring a Product Experience Designer for the Engineering Applications Department (EAD) in the Information Systems Cyber Division (ISCD). The position is full time, onsite at our office in El Segundo, CA.
Job Description
Product Experience Designer will create world-class user experiences for complex space systems. EAD develops cutting-edge visualization tools, from sophisticated web and desktop applications to immersive experiences, that transform complex engineering data into intuitive interfaces for critical decision-making in civil, commercial, and national security space programs.
You will work closely with product experience designers and other engineers to translate customer needs into innovative design solutions.

What You Need to Be Successful
Minimum Requirements:
- Bachelor’s degree in Product Design, Industrial Design or Interactive Design or related STEM discipline from an accredited college or university, pursuing or conferring within 12 months.
- 0-1 year of industry work experience
- Experience carrying designs from start to finish, from wireframes to delivery of final high-fidelity UI mockups
- Strong understanding of the life cycle process of website development (discovery, planning, design, requirements, coding, testing, and user testing and evaluation)
- Demonstrated ability in user research methodologies, usability testing, user-centered design principles and frameworks, rapid prototyping, and accessibility
- Advanced understanding of user personas, user flows, affinity mapping, and other research tools
- This position requires the ability to obtain and maintain a security clearance, which is issued by the U.S. government. U.S. citizenship is required to obtain a security clearance.
